Go to file
2023-10-02 15:54:03 +02:00
ant ant: initial commit, version 1.10.14 2023-09-09 12:38:57 +02:00
gcc6 cleaning out md5sum files 2023-07-15 12:49:52 +02:00
gcj6-jdk cleaning out md5sum files 2023-07-15 12:49:52 +02:00
gradle gradle: initial commit, version 6.8.1 2021-02-08 19:15:28 +01:00
groovy groovy: some fixes 2021-03-14 17:39:22 +01:00
intellij-idea intellij-idea: 2021.1 -> 2021.1-beta-3 2021-03-27 12:04:05 +01:00
java-cacerts cleaning out md5sum files 2023-07-15 12:49:52 +02:00
java-init java-init: some cleanups 2023-09-09 12:45:43 +02:00
kotlin kotlin: 1.4.32 -> 1.5.0 2021-05-21 12:40:38 +00:00
maven maven: initial commit, version 3.9.2 2023-10-02 15:54:03 +02:00
openjdk6-boot openjdk6: some cleanups 2023-09-09 12:42:27 +02:00
openjdk7-boot openjdk7-boot: initial commit, version 7u281-b01 2021-02-07 13:59:54 +01:00
openjdk8 openjdk8: switched from gtk to gtk3 as a dependency 2021-06-10 21:15:50 +00:00
openjdk8-boot openjdk8-boot: share common options 2021-03-14 11:35:26 +01:00
openjdk8-openjfx openjdk8-openjfx: initial commit, version 8u202 2021-02-08 17:51:45 +01:00
openjdk9-boot openjdk9-boot: fixed redundant deps 2021-03-14 17:31:45 +01:00
openjdk9-jdk openjdk9-jdk: fixed redundant deps 2021-03-14 17:31:52 +01:00
openjdk10-boot openjdk10-boot: share common options 2021-03-14 12:08:33 +01:00
openjdk10-jdk openjdk10-jdk: fixed redundant deps 2021-03-14 17:31:39 +01:00
openjdk11-boot openjdk11-boot: 11.0.11+6 -> 11.0.11+7 2021-03-27 12:14:29 +01:00
openjdk11-jdk openjdk11-jdk: 11.0.11+6 -> 11.0.11+7 2021-03-27 12:38:34 +01:00
openjdk11-openjfx openjdk11-openjfx: initial commit, version 11.0.11+0 2021-02-08 17:42:49 +01:00
openjdk12-boot openjdk12-boot: fixed redundant deps 2021-03-14 17:30:54 +01:00
openjdk12-jdk openjdk12-jdk: fixed redundant deps 2021-03-14 17:31:00 +01:00
openjdk13-boot openjdk13-boot: fixed redundant deps 2021-03-14 17:30:40 +01:00
openjdk13-jdk openjdk13-jdk: fixed redundant deps 2021-03-14 17:30:47 +01:00
openjdk14-boot openjdk14-boot: fixed redundant deps 2021-03-14 17:30:25 +01:00
openjdk14-jdk openjdk14-jdk: fixed directory 2021-03-19 13:03:44 +01:00
openjdk15-boot openjdk15-boot: 15.0.2+7 -> 15.0.3+1 2021-03-14 17:09:32 +01:00
openjdk15-jdk openjdk15-jdk: 15.0.2+7 -> 15.0.3+1 2021-03-14 17:28:51 +01:00
openjdk20-jdk openjdk20-jdk: initial commit, version 20.0.2+9 2023-09-16 18:44:09 +02:00
openmotif openmotif: initial commit, version 2.3.8 2021-02-11 11:17:45 +01:00
.gitignore updated README.md 2023-09-09 12:30:14 +02:00
README.md updated README.md 2023-09-09 12:30:14 +02:00

java-scratchspace

combined effort to get a better java environment for CRUX

History

This repository preserves efforts to achieve a clear and clean openjdk toolchain. Most work has been done by John Vogel (to my knowledge) outside of this git tree, and when he left it was picked up by Danny Rawlins and myself.

Goals

There is things this repository tried and still tries to achieve:

  • provide ports to bootstrap openjdk release builds
  • prepare new
  • work on scripts to make dealing with java less painful

Non-Goals

And there is things that this repository does not want to achieve:

  • provide everything java-related.

State

No support guaranteed

There is no active development for openjdk right now. Every once in a while this repository gets used to build a new boot jdk and prepare a new port (e.g. in case of a major release) for contrib.

There are a few more java related ports like ant and kotlin in here. These are not guaranteed to work in any way. However, tickets and pull requests are welcome.